A good scratch behind the ears can do wonders, but when Rover is itching uncontrollably, it's time to take action. Intense itching can be a sign of an underlying Condition, so consult your veterinarian Initially.
Here are some pawsitive tips to help alleviate your dog's itchiness:
* **Diet:** A balanced diet with high-quality ingredients can improve skin health. Consider adding Omega-3 supplements for an extra boost.
* **Bathing:** Use a gentle, hypoallergenic shampoo specifically designed for dogs. Avoid human shampoos as they can be too harsh on their Skin.
* **Environment:** Keep your dog's living space clean and free of allergens. Regularly vacuum and wash bedding to minimize irritants.
* **Exercise:** Regular physical activity helps improve circulation and can reduce itchiness.
By following these tips, you can help your furry friend find Relief from those pesky itches and enjoy a happy, healthy life!
